Two parallel rails are separated by l = 0.5 m. A conducting bar slides along them at a constant speed v = 10 m/s. At the left end, two capacitors C1 and C2 are connected in series with C2 = 1.5*C1. The whole arrangement is in a uniform magnetic field perpendicular to its plane. If the voltage across C2 is 0.5 V, find the magnitude of the magnetic field.

  1. 0.5 T
  2. 0.25 T
  3. 0.125 T
  4. 1 T

Correct answer: 0.25 T

Solution

The moving bar acts as a source of emf = B*l*v across the series combination. Since series capacitors carry equal charge, V2 = emf * C1/(C1 + C2) = emf/2.5 = 0.4*emf. Setting V2 = 0.5 V gives emf = 1.25 V, and B = emf/(l*v) = 0.25 T.
